Frequently Asked Questions about Buck Creek

How much are Studio apartments in Buck Creek?

There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Buck Creek with rent ranges from $595 to $1,700 with an average price of $1,521.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Buck Creek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Buck Creek ranges from $650 to $2,348 with an average monthly rent of $1,463.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Buck Creek c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Buck Creek range from $745 to $2,978.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,615.

How expensive are Buck Creek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Buck Creek on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$705 to $3,465 - averaging $1,406 for the location.
